工作需要将一个5万条记录的表上传并导入到网上虚拟空间的Mysql数据库中。由于此空间限制上传文件只能为2M以下,各种方法上传导入,不是速度很慢就是中间报错,最后决定使用评价不错的帝国备份王。帝国备份王为一款开源免费的国产软件,主要用于Mysql的大批数据的备份与恢复。其实此软件已经非常方便,并无太多需要设置的地方。本人在虚拟主机中安装和使用的过程简单记录如下:
1 下载了EmpireBak2010后,解压缩。
2 将upload目录上传,连upload目录本身一起上传即可,为了安全可将upload改名。
3 注意看软件文档,几个目录和文件一定要按要求,在ftp软件里将其设置为777权限。
4 url+适当路径,即可在页面上显示upload/index.php。默认密码admin/123456
5 进入配置目录,主要是设置数据库连接,建议用你网站里的数据库配置文件,如wordpress里的wp_config.php中的配置。
可以看到,用户名,数据库服务器地址,密码等,都与默认的不同,尤其数据库地址,作为虚拟主机,数据库通常不会是localhost,而要由网站提供,而用户名,表名,数据库名等也有可能加有其它前缀,必须与网站上真实的配置保持一致。字符集也要一致。
设置成功后,备份时,会把数据备份到bdata目录下的一个目录中,通常是一些.php文件。恢复时,当然网站上要先上传帝国备份王,然后将备份的数据目录以各种方式上传到网站上,在恢复时选择 该目录即可。
原创文章,作者:苏葳,如需转载,请注明出处:https://www.swmemo.com/564.html